well just got green cup coral do you know best type of food for these got cyclopeze and artemia cheers adrian

It should take both foods you mention without problem. I've even seen them take whole mysis shrimp before, but those really are too large for them. Small foods are best. Even filter feeding foods are good because they'll capture it on the mucous on their tentacles and still get it that way. They are mainly photosynthetic, but feeding a variety of foods a couple times a week will certainly help keep it healthy and happy.

That is a nice one, you don't see them that often with the whole bowl.....I have one that is about 12-14'' across, I have never fed it directly.....In the five years I have had it, it has grown about 3-4x the original size.....You should have good luck with it, I have found that a good amount of intermittent flow ( med/ high) really helps the polyps come out.....The polyps one mine extend about an 1 1/2'' with that kinda flow
